Now, in real terms, these aren’t your run-of-the-mill stickers slapped on at a whim. The best rolls are engineered to withstand harsh environments, from freezing warehouses to humid manufacturing floors. I’ve seen cases where a poor-quality adhesive caused major delays because labels peeled off mid-shipment. Frankly, that’s just a headache you don’t want.
The great thing about custom printed sticker rolls today is the level of specificity you can get. Want your logo spot on? Check. Need variable data – like lot numbers or expiration dates? It’s all possible. Most suppliers use a combination of durable synthetic materials and advanced inks that resist smudging or fading over time. Oddly enough, even the tactile feel of the sticker can affect how operators handle packages in fast-paced lines.
One memorable client of mine had a problem where their previous stickers caused jams in their automatic label applicators. After switching to custom rolls with the right thickness and liner backing, those stoppages became a thing of the past. It was a subtle change but one that saved hours weekly – and if you ask any operations manager, time is very much money.
Material and Design Specs for Custom Printed Sticker Rolls
|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Material | Polypropylene, Vinyl, or Paper |
| Adhesive Type | Permanent or Removable |
| Printing Technology | Digital or Flexographic |
| Ink | UV-resistant, Water-based, or Solvent-based |
| Roll Width | 1" to 8" (customizable) |
| Core Size | 1" or 3" |
| Labels Per Roll | Up to 10,000 |
| Temperature Range | -40°F to 180°F |
Many engineers say the choice between permanent and removable adhesive is dictated by application needs — remember, a label that needs to endure shipping but peel off neatly on arrival requires a different chemistry than a label meant to last on steel pallets or plastic drums.
